Join us for a virtual listening party with Karen Bentley Pollick performing new works for violin/viola and electronics. Mantautas Krukauskas will send live electronics from his home studio in Vilnius (LT) and Karen will join us from San Pancho, Nayarit (MX) to answer questions at the end of the session.

Music Program

Mantautas Krukauskas: Mirroring for violin with live electronics (2019-2020) for violin and immersive live electronics by Mantautas Krukauskas (World Premiere)

John Henry Kreitler: Conversations Beyond the Stars for flute, violin & electronics (2020) for flute, violin and electronics by John Henry Kreitler

(World Premiere at Incanto Vallarta in Puerto Vallarta (MX), January 19, 2020)

Žibuoklė Martinaitytė: KALBA for viola and electronics (2020) for viola, electronics and video by Žibuoklė Martinaitytė (World Premiere)
